Framework of Agricultural Policies
< Comprehensive Plan for Agriculture & Rural community >

9 Key tasks for Agricultural Innovation
1. Nurturing Professional farmers
¢Â Rice industry : Increasing number of Professional rice farmers with 6 ha farmland to 70,000
by 2010
- Increasing Support for retired aged farmers
- Deregulating farmland and Introducing ¡®Farmland-bank system¡¯
¢Â Livestock Industry : Nurturing Professional livestock farmers with high quality brands
- Increasing share of the production of 20,000 livestock Professional farmers to 85% by 2013
¢Â Horticulture industry : Reforming marketing system and Organizing producers
- Promoting Joint marketing centering around APC
2. Raising Young farmers
¢Â Nurturing Young and competent beginner-farmers with expert knowledge and
management mind
- Selecting more than 1,000 beginner- farmers under the age of 35 and Providing fund to them
- Agricultural internship, Sponsorship for beginner- farmers
¢Â Innovating Farmer¡¯s management
- Technical and management Consulting
- Nurturing 450 Marketing experts every year
¢Â Nurturing main regional group by Developing ¡®Regional Cluster¡¯
3. Stabilizing Farmer¡¯s income
¢Â Introducing a variety of Direct payment programs (Increasing budget to 23% by 2013)
- Strengthening Paddy field environment conservation program and Decoupled income support
- Introducing Direct payment for Environment-friendly livestock farming and Support for Less-favored areas (from 2004)
¢Â Strengthening Crop-insurance against natural disaster
- Increasing the number of items covered by the insurance (6->30) and Introducing ¡®National Reinsurance¡¯ (¡®04)
¢Â Permanently establishing ¡®Work-out¡¯ system
- Assisting farmers confronted with temporary management crisis due to natural disasters or to price drop
4. Securing Food safety
¢Â Agricultural Product
- Introducing ¡®Good Agricultural Practices (GAP)¡¯ program
- Strengthening Monitoring system in distribution process (increasing test lab. in city and in county)
¢Â Livestock Product
- Expanding Hazard Analysis of Critical Control Point (HACCP) : Slaughtering, Processing -> Breeding, Storing, Selling
- Strengthening comprehensive animal quarantine system
¢Â Introducing ¡®Traceability system¡¯
- Revealing information on production processes of vegetable, fruit and beef
5. Promoting Environmental-friendly farming
¢Â Reducing chemical fertilizers (by 40% until 2013)
- Developing and promoting Environmental-friendly farming using natural predators and microorganisms
¢Â Promoting Environmental-friendly farming system Connecting livestock and
crop farming
- Utilizing animal manure as resource, Livestock product registration system, Direct payment for Environmental-friendly livestock farming
¢Â Reviewing Environmental-friendly management system
- Improving certificate system, Expanding direct payment for environmental-friendly farming
6. Developing Scientific & technological farming
¢Â Promoting new varieties and Developing and Spreading cultivation technologies
- Developing and extending necessary technology such as environment-friendly post harvest management technology
- Exploring functional food and developing its processing technology
¢Â Creating new added value using Bio Technology
- Pursuing ¡®Bio-Green 21¡¯ project
- Stimulating agriculture as an advanced industry
7. Advancing Quality
¢Â Expanding high quality distribution system
- Washing, Grading, Packing, Processing, etc.
¢Â Providing information of items by using Information Technology (IT)
- Providing necessary information such as market situation through PDA etc.
¢Â Boosting up agricultural product export to more than 5 billion by 2013
- Increasing number of export focused site and of distribution center
- Introducing Joint brand system
8. Promoting Rural welfare conditions
¢Â Increasing support for Pension and Health insurance
- Increasing support for Pension premium to maximum of three times the current support
- Increasing reduction rate of Health premium : Current 22% -> 50% in 2005
¢Â Reducing Farmer¡¯s education fee for their children
- Increasing support for Baby care fee and High school tuition fee
- Providing Scholarship to farmers¡¯ children who major agriculture in Universities
¢Â Enhancing welfare for female farmers
- Creating Female farmers¡¯ center and Providing more house helpers for female farmers
9. Developing Rural community
¢Â Developing Key rural area and its suburbs
- Developing 194 towns as Central places by 2013
- Developing around 1000 village groups by grouping 3~5 villages (Providing 70 billion won for each village group)
¢Â Creating various jobs by utilizing natural resources in rural community
- Linking One company with One town
- Promoting Rural tourism such as programs for teenagers
- Nurturing folk village industry
- Expanding Rural-industrial complex : (¡¯03) 296 -> (¡¯13) 394
Vision of Agriculture & Rural community in 2013
Agriculture : Sustainable bio-industry
- High value added industry utilizing IT and BT
- Industry providing Safe food and Multi-functionality
Farmer : Balancing urban worker income
- Income gap per capita between urban and rural area : (¡¯02)90%¡æ(¡¯08)104¡æ(¡¯13)105
Rural community : Lively place with rural amenities
- Creating lively and humane Community by improving living conditions and digitalization.
